I'm not familiar with "meyd-425" as a standard term or code. It's possible this could be:
1. A specific product code or model number for a particular device or system
2. A reference to something internal within an organization
3. A typo or misspelling of another term
Without more context, it's difficult to provide accurate information about what "meyd-425" might refer to. Could you please provide more details about where you encountered this term or what field it might relate to? That would help me give you a more useful response.